Вопрос задан 11.07.2023 в 01:25. Предмет Информатика. Спрашивает Рахимов Данияр.

СРОЧНО, ДАМ 20 БАЛЛОВ Написать программу. 2. Пользователь вводит трехзначное число. Программа

вычеркивает первую слева цифру и дважды дописывает справа эту цифру. Выводит на экран результат.
0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Мацьків Наталя.

Решение:

var

 n,h:integer;

begin

 readln(n);

  1.   h :=n div 100;

  n -= h*100;

  n*= 100;

  n += h*10;

  n += h;

  write(n);

end.

0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Конечно, вот пример программы на языке Python, выполняющей указанное действие:

python
# Получаем трехзначное число от пользователя number = int(input("Введите трехзначное число: ")) # Проверяем, что число действительно трехзначное if 100 <= number <= 999: # Получаем первую цифру first_digit = number // 100 # Убираем первую цифру и дописываем ее дважды справа result = (number % 100) * 10 + first_digit # Выводим результат print("Результат:", result) else: print("Введенное число не является трехзначным.")

Скопируйте этот код в среду программирования Python и запустите его. Пользователь будет приглашен ввести трехзначное число, а программа выполнит указанное преобразование и выведет результат.

0 0

Похожие вопросы

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ос